September 18, 2021 – Santa Barbara County, Ca.
Two hours after midnight on the morning of September 14 th , a 911 Emergency call was received by Santa Barbara County Sheriff’s Dispatch reporting that a stabbing victim had been transported to Goleta Valley Cottage Hospital.

According to SBSD Public Information Officer Raquel Zick, deputies arrived at the hospital and made contact with the alleged victim. At that point, doctors attending the victim’s wounds indicated that he had been “stabbed several times” and had managed to ride his bicycle through the dark city streets of Goleta to the hospital entrance where he collapsed “with serious injuries.”

An investigation into the incident immediately ensued and enabled deputies to soon thereafter identify 32-year-old Goleta resident Juan Diaz-Chevez as the suspect in the violent attack.

Obviously familiar with both Diaz-Chevez and the environs in which he might be located, it took deputies less than two hours to make contact with him at “approximately 4:42 a.m. as he lurked about in the commercial district of Old Town Goleta.

Diaz-Chevez was interviewed briefly and then taken into custody at the scene. He was then transported to Santa Barbara County Jail, where he was booked on a felony charge of attempted murder, with his bail set at $1,000,000.
